Muharraq, historically known as a cultural trade epicentre in Bahrain, holds deep connections to the production of high-end traditional Middle Eastern perfumes, oud extractions, and rosewater distillations. In recent years, local artisanal perfume compounding businesses in Muharraq and surrounding areas like the Hidd Industrial Area and Salman Industrial City have shifted dramatically from manual compounding to high-volume automatic processing to keep pace with soaring regional GCC demands.
Our company specializes in engineering high-efficiency Perfume Machine Series designed to solve the physical constraints of perfume aging, cryogenic clarification, and filtration. Standard formulation challenges in the Gulf region—such as high ambient humidity and temperatures reaching up to 45°C—require robust refrigeration cycles during the aging phase to precipitate waxes and essential oils cleanly, maintaining the clarity of premium fragrances under all conditions.

Utilizing high-power chillers to drop formulation temperatures to -5°C to -10°C. This causes trace plant waxes, resins, and heavier organic components from natural perfume oils to solidify, enabling perfect clarification via filtration plates.
Perfume production lines deal with high percentages of denatured alcohol (ethanol). All of our mixing vessels, piping, and electronic controls feature explosion-proof, spark-free structural standards preventing electrical hazards.
Integrated PLC controllers and automated pneumatic valves keep close track of the mixing cycles, coolant pressures, and fluid flow metrics, ensuring batch-to-batch consistency and minimizing operator errors.

During the perfume maturation process, essential oils and organic waxes from natural oils can remain dissolved in the ethanol base. If bottled immediately, changes in temperature can cause the liquid to become cloudy or precipitate residue. By cooling the solution down to -5°C to -10°C, these organic waxes solidify, allowing them to be cleanly filtered out. This ensures that the fragrance remains crystal-clear, even when stored at lower temperatures.
Our processing equipment utilizes ATEX and CE certified explosion-proof motors, enclosed pneumatic controls, and grounded stainless steel piping to safely handle ethanol mixtures. Additionally, our designs are optimized for hot climates (meeting GCC standards), featuring high-efficiency refrigeration units to maintain cooling stability in high ambient temperatures.
Yes. Our filling machines, particularly the TVF vacuum filling series, are designed to handle different viscosities. For dense natural perfume oils and oud formulations, we can customize the pump configurations and heating jackets to maintain optimal viscosity, ensuring fast and clean filling without dripping.
We use high-grade Sanitary Stainless Steel 316L for all product-contact surfaces to prevent corrosion and chemical reactions with acidic perfume oils. Structural components and outer jackets are built using premium SS 304, ensuring durability and GMP compliance.
